Today's Tarot: The Lovers (partnership, union, love)

Today's Tarot: The Lovers.

Partnership, union, LOVE!

I love this card and yet... it can be tough to decipher. Sure, it means romance, love, passion, lust and all that other good stuff. And, and this is a big and, it also means partnership and connection. The soul-to-soul union that not only feels right but is right. You know it down to your marrow when the Lovers is at play in your life. You are where you are supposed to be and sharing it with the right person or people.

It absolutely doesn't have to mean your boyfriend, girlfriend, lover, or spouse. It can be anyone who is there for the ride with you.

It can also mean, allowing yourself to sit still for a minute and appreciate those who are on the journey with you, even if they aren't the loves of your life. They don't have to be the loves of your life. They only have to be there to share in the experience. Seek that connection and nurture and you absolutely can't go wrong.

A dear friend and I were talking about why she ended up with her husband. She is what anyone would term a complete and utter babe (and is also beautiful on the inside as well as being kind, vivacious, and extremely intelligent). She could have had her pick of mates. When asked why she ended up with the man she married, she replied. "In the end, I think it's because he just kept being my friend. He persisted and persevered."

So, that's what the Lovers means to me today. The best Lovers are the friends who persist and persevere.

Today's Tarot: Two of Cups: Love your Partners in Crime

Today's Tarot: Two of Cups. 

Attraction, Union, Optimism.

If in the romance aspect of life, this is a time to follow that which attracts you. Acknowledge that the heart wants what it wants. Better to go for it, risk rejection, and know once and for all than to sit in darkness and curse the light. And you might get exactly what you want.

If in other aspects of life, look for those with whom you will share that spark and connection that will allow and inspire you to greatness. None of us can do it alone and if we try, we are often left victorious but of lonely.

If you are going to go for it, go for it with "partners in crime."

"Love is in the air, everywhere I look around..."

Today's tarot confuses me a bit while at the same time, I feel like since it's spring and spring fever is just around the corner, it all makes a certain amount of sense. The cards: Eight of Cups, Two of Cups, Hierophant. Now, the eight and two make sense. The Two is about love, soul to soul union, connection, and true romance (in the long lasting sense). The Eight is about choosing your path without regret. Even though it might not feel like it, you have options about where you will point your feelings. We all do.

In the throes of it all, we might feel like we are prisoner to our hearts, like our passions drive us willy nilly to some or other destiny. To some extent, that is all true. But, and this is a big but, we can indeed release ourselves from that particular form of bondage. We've all done it. We can let go of love that isn't good for us - that doesn't serve our higher purpose. And the Eight, well it tells us to do just that if that's what needs to happen. However, if we've found the love we want, even if it's frightening, why then the Eight says, Go For It! If we open our hearts to love, we can partake of all sorts of bounty. Here's the thing, though. It has to serve our higher purpose. If it's the butterflies in your stomach love that makes you feel all sweaty and scared and not in a good way, why then it's not in your higher purpose.

And here's where the Hierophant comes in. This card is about education/learning. If you are unsure of your love, ask questions, even the uncomfortable ones. Ask them of yourself as well as the beloved. Find out what's really going on. Once you know, then you can move forward not regretting a thing.
